The flywheel of a steam engine runs with a constant angular speed of 475 rev/min. When steam is shut off, the friction of the bearings stops the wheel in 3.0 h.

(a) What is the constant angular acceleration, in revolutions per minute-squared, of the wheel during the slowdown?
rev/min2
(b) How many rotations does the wheel make before stopping?
rotations
(c) At the instant the flywheel is turning at 75 rev/min, what is the tangential component of the linear acceleration of a flywheel particle that is 50 cm from the axis of rotation?
mm/s2
(d) What is the magnitude of the net linear acceleration of the particle in (c)?
m/s2
